ISO 16157:2018

ISO 16157:2018 Space systems – Human-life activity support systems and equipment integration in space flight – Techno-medical requirements for space vehicle human habitation environments

CDN $131.00

SKU: 4fc35b8f4859 Categories: ,

Description

This document is a second level standard is one of the several others regarding human-life activity support systems and equipment integration in space flight.

This document, along with first and third level standards, form a complex three-level international standard entitled “Space systems – Human-life activity support systems and equipment integration in space flight”.

It is applicable to human space flight programs in all manned space objects, including spacecraft, space stations, lunar and planetary bases, as well as extravehicular activity. It covers all phases for developing a manned space object, such as design, production, tests, operation, and maintenance.
